RADIO
OPERATION
1.
Press
the
FUNCTION
button
to
select
the
TUNER
mode
on
the
unit
(or
remote
control).
2.
Select
the
desired
frequency
with
the
SEARCH/SKIP/TUNING
(UP
or
DOWN)
button
continuously
until
you
read
the
correct
frequency
or
the
reception
is
at
its
best.
MONO/
STEREO
SELECT
This
unit
can
receive
the
FM
mode
only.
1.
When
you
want
to
select
FM
stereo
station,
press
the
MONO/ST./FIND/ESP
button
once
on
the
remote
control
only.
When
you
receive
a
FM
stereo
station
the
"€stD
"
indicator
will
appear
on
the
display,
you
can
receive
FM
stereo
transmission
.
2.
When
you
press
the
MONO/ST./FIND/ESP
button
once
again
,
the
FM
STEREO
indicator
will
turn
off
&
switch
to
MONO
FM
status.
Automatic
tuning
1.
Pressthe
SEARCH/SKIP/TUNING
(UP
or
DOWN)
button
for
a
few
seconds,
then
release
the
button.
The
tuner
will
automatically
search
the
first
station
of
sufficient
signal
strength.
2.
Repeatabove
procedure
if
you
wish
to
select
another
station.
Programming
preset
stations
You
can
also
preset
stations
of
your
choice
and
store
up
30
FM
stations
in
its
memory.
To
store
your
selected
broadcasting
stations:
Tune
to
the
required
station.
Press
the
MEMORY/CLK-ADJ
button.
Press
the
PRESET/FOLDER(UPorDOWN)
button
for
your
desired
station
number.
Press
the
MEMORY/CLK-ADJ
again
to
confirm
your
selection.
To
program
more
stations
into
memory,
repeat
the
above
steps
2
to
5.
To
change
the
stored
preset
stations,
repeat
the
above
steps
2
to
5.
олом
Моїез:
1.
Storing
a
new
station
into
a
preset
location
will
erase
the
previously
stored
station
in
that
location.
2.
Power
off/failure
or
power
cord
disconnection
will
clear
the
memory
of
all
preset
stations.
Perform
the
stations
presetting
procedures
again
to
store
the
stations.
Selecting
the
Preset
Stations
1.
Press
PRESET/FOLDER(UP
or
DOWN)
button
to
select
the
desired
preset
station
number.
2.
Thenumeric
location
of
that
preset
station
is
displayed
along
with
the
corresponding
frequency.
FM
Antenna
Make
sure
the
FM
lead
wire
antenna
is
unwound
and
extended
to
its
full
length.
It
may
be
necessary
to
vary
the
direction
of
this
wire
antenna
until
you
find
the
position
that
provides
the
best
reception
for
your
favorite
FM
stations.
